When this happens, the dentist will … WebFeb 4, 2016 · To be clear, dark beers can stain the teeth. And, like other beverages, beer can cling to the surface of your teeth and provide food for the harmful bacteria that end up causing cavities. But, beer lovers are in … WebAug 8, 2013 · A lot of alcohol, such as wine and beer, is acidic and contains high amounts of sugar, especially when used with sweet mixers. Both the acid and sugar can strip or decay the enamel on teeth. WebEnamel loss. Along with affecting your teeth in a visible way, beer can also cause serious structural damage. The enamel that surrounds and protects your teeth might be the … WebMay 2, 2024 · Unfortunately, beer makes the list of acidic foods, with an average pH of between 4.0 and 5.5. The carbonation in beer can quickly turn to carbonic acid in your mouth, which wears away at your teeth’s …
